What are the account type codes for consumer credit reporting?
This part of the documentation describes the account type codes for consumer credit reporting.
The following table contains an alphabetic listing of the account type codes:
Code: |
Description: |
7B |
Agricultural |
95 |
Attorney Fees |
00 |
Auto |
3A |
Auto Lease |
8A |
Business Credit Card. (Individual has primary responsibility) |
9B |
Business Line Personally Guaranteed |
10 |
Business Loan (Individual is personally liable) |
07 |
Charge Account (Used by the Retail Industry) |
93 |
Child Support |
48 |
Collection Agency/Attorney |
37 |
Combined Credit Plan (Represents two credit plans being reported as one account. Example: Visa and MasterCard on one bill) |
6A |
Commercial Installment Loan (Individual is personally liable; company is guarantor) |
7A |
Commercial Line of Credit (Individual is personally liable; company is guarantor) |
6B |
Commercial Mortgage Loan (Terms Duration in years. Individual is personally liable; company is guarantor) |
0F |
Construction Loan |
26 |
Conventional Real Estate Mortgage - including Purchase Money First (Terms Duration in years. Purchase Money First means that the proceeds of the loan are used to buy the property. This is a mortgage account type) |
18 |
Credit Card |
47 |
Credit Line Secured |
43 |
Debit Card (To be used when debit card is backed by a line of credit or overdraft protection) |
91 |
Debt Consolidation (Represents multiple loans which have been consolidated into one loan) |
34 |
Debt Counseling Service |
8B |
Deposit Related (Overdrawn account) |
12 |
Education Loan |
OC |
Factoring Company Account (aka: Debt Purchaser) |
50 |
Family Support |
2C |
Farmers Home Administration (FMHA) Real Estate Mortgage Loan Terms (Duration in years) |
05 |
Federal Housing Administration (FHA) Home Improvement Loan |
19 |
Federal Housing Administration (FHA) Real Estate Mortgage Loan (Terms Duration in years) |
75 |
Government Benefit |
73 |
Government Employee Advance |
72 |
Government Fee for Services |
71 |
Government Fine |
69 |
Government Grant |
74 |
Government Miscellaneous Debt |
70 |
Government Overpayment |
68 |
Government Secured Direct Loan |
66 |
Government Secured Guaranteed Loan |
67 |
Government Unsecured Direct Loan |
65 |
Government Unsecured Guaranteed Loan |
6D |
Home Equity |
89 |
Home Equity Line of Credit |
04 |
Home Improvement |
1C |
Household Goods |
06 |
Installment Sales Contract (Used by the Retail Industry) |
13 |
Lease (Non-auto) |
15 |
Line of Credit (Includes Check Credit) |
17 |
Manufactured Housing |
90 |
Medical Debt |
20 |
Note Loan |
03 |
Partially Secured |
5A |
Real Estate - Junior Liens and Non-Purchase Money First Terms (Duration in years) Junior Liens means that a person has a mortgage on property already and needs more money without paying off existing loan; a refinanced loan with a change in terms — second mortgage, third or more. Non-Purchase Money First means that the proceeds of the loan are not used directly for the property. This is a real estate account type. |
11 |
Recreational Merchandise |
29 |
Rental Agreement |
77 |
Returned Check Reported by Collection Agencies, Debt Purchasers and Check Guarantee companies when a check was returned to the payee for non-payment usually due to insufficient funds. |
5B |
Second Mortgage (Terms Duration in years) |
02 |
Secured (Used for Installment Contracts) |
22 |
Secured by Household Goods |
23 |
Secured by Household Goods and Other Collateral |
2A |
Secured Credit Card (Deposited funds are available in the event of default) |
9A |
Secured Home Improvement |
4D |
Telecommunications/Cellular |
0A |
Time Share Loan (A purchased time share) |
01 |
Unsecured |
92 |
Utility Company |
25 |
Veteran’s Administration (VA) Real Estate Mortgage Loan (Terms Duration in years) |
